The JapanBargain Oil Brush is a premium cooking tool designed for grilling and baking enthusiasts. With a 3/4 inch diameter and a 3-3/4 inch length, this brush features a durable wooden handle and food-grade cotton bristles. Its adjustable length and versatile design make it perfect for a variety of dishes, from Takoyaki to Yakitori, ensuring a seamless cooking experience.

I can't live without this thing!
I LOVE this thing. I give them out as gifts now!I cook with a lot of cast iron, and to keep a season going I spread a fine sheen of oil over the surface and heat it after each rinse. This thing is perfect for that. I spread the oil around with the brush bristles fully retracted, and then I extend them to mop up any excess oil. I've had it for years and it's held up great! I like that there's no plastic involved and the form-factor feels good in the hand.Such a simple thing, but it feels indispensable to me now!

99cents quality but it DOES the job...Do not wash it!!!
It’s something you find in the 100 Yen shop (Dollar store), so the quality is 99cents. But the very good one I had which I bought in Japan (cost me $10) worn out and I really needed something similar. I had to pay 5 times more for smaller, a bit flimsy brush but it does the job. Cheaper than traveling to Japan. I love the cotton threads because it really spreads oils evenly by absorbing the excess oil. I use this for my waffle maker a lot. I do not like the silicon ones because of the plastic smell and they do not spread evenly. I believe you are not supposed to wash this...just replace it to a new one when it gets old.

I use this more than I had expected
I purchased this brush primarily for making takoyaki, but I find myself keeping it by the stove so I can use it almost daily. It's a convenient way to lightly oil pans for frying up eggs or other foods that don't need a lot of oil/fat. I've also used it to grease pans prior to baking crumb cakes, cupcakes and muffins.It doesn't feel very durable, but it's held up to nearly daily use for almost two months now.UPDATE: it’s been three years and I’m buying a new one. My first one just got way too gunky to clean. So anyone who has reservations about buying this because of durability concerns should have those assuaged by knowing how long and useful this tool has proven to be.

good butter baster
This takoyaki oil brush really soaks up liquid for basting, so I can butter-baste a pan of biscuits in no time. I bought two-one for butter and one for oil or bbq because I hot rinse, wipe, and freeze in a ziplock to avoid it falling apart by washing as reviewers say. It's way better for basting than the plastic basters. I can lightly oil a pan without mess. Satisfied.
